What is Titration in Pharmacology?
At its core, titration is a method where a healthcare provider gradually adjusts the dose of a medication till an optimal therapeutic result is accomplished. The “ceiling” of this process is typically defined by the appearance of intolerable adverse effects, while the “flooring” is defined by a lack of medical action.
Unlike laboratory titration-- where a service of known concentration is utilized to figure out the concentration of an unidentified-- medical titration is concentrated on discovering the Minimum Effective Dose (MED). This is the smallest quantity of a drug needed to produce the wanted result in a particular patient.

There are several clinical factors why titration is a requirement of take care of numerous drug classes.
1. The Narrow Therapeutic Index (NTI)
Some drugs have a “Narrow Therapeutic Index,” meaning the difference in between a healing dosage and a hazardous dosage is extremely small. For these medications, even a minor mistake can cause extreme toxicity. Examples include Warfarin (a blood thinner) and Digoxin (a heart medication).
2. Hereditary Variability (Pharmacogenomics)
Enzymes in the liver, such as the Cytochrome P450 system, metabolize drugs at different rates. “Fast metabolizers” might require much higher dosages than “slow metabolizers” to attain the same blood concentration. Titration enables physicians to account for these hereditary differences without pricey genetic screening.
3. Mitigating Side Effects
Many medications cause transient side effects when very first presented. For example, antidepressants (SSRIs) can cause initial nausea or jitteriness. By beginning with a small dose and increasing it slowly, the body’s receptors have time to adjust, making the medication more tolerable for the client.
4. Preventing Physiological Shock
Unexpectedly introducing high levels of certain chemicals can trigger the body to react strongly. For circumstances, introducing a high dosage of a beta-blocker immediately could trigger a hazardous drop in heart rate (bradycardia).

Regularly Asked Questions (FAQ)1. What does “begin low and go sluggish” imply?
This is a common scientific mantra referring to the practice of starting a treatment with the most affordable possible dose and increasing it gradually. This method is used to reduce negative effects and find the most affordable efficient dosage.
2. Can I titrate my own medication?
No. Titration must just be carried out under the stringent supervision of a qualified health care specialist. Changing your own dosage-- especially with medications for the heart, brain, or hormones-- can result in dangerous problems or treatment failure.
3. The length of time does a titration period usually last?
It depends totally on the drug and the client. Some medications, like particular blood pressure pills, can be titrated over a few weeks. Others, like thyroid medication or certain psychiatric drugs, may take several months to reach the “stable state.“
4. What occurs if I experience side results throughout titration?
You must report negative effects to your physician right away. In a lot of cases, the physician might select to decrease the titration speed, preserve the current dosage for a longer period, or slightly reduce the dose up until your body adjusts.
5. Why is blood work needed during titration?
For numerous drugs, taking a look at physical signs isn’t enough. Blood tests measure the real concentration of the drug in your system or the biological markers (like blood glucose or cholesterol) that the drug is indicated to alter. This offers an unbiased measurement to assist dosage changes.
